Mountevans, Baron (UK, 1945)
Creation: let. pat. 12 Nov 1945
Family name: Evans
____________________________________________________________________________________________________________
Arms:
Argent two Bars wavy Azure between three Boars' Heads Sable
Crest:
Between two Cross Crosslets fitchy Sable a Demi-Lion erased reguardant Or holding between the paws a Boar's Head erased also Sable
Supporters:
On either side a King Penguin proper
Motto:
Libertas (Liberty)

Edward Ratcliffe Garth Russell [Evans], 1st Baron Mountevans, KCB DSC
2nd son of Frank Evans, of 5 New Square, Lincoln's Inn, London
born
28 Oct 1881
mar. (1)
13 Apr 1904 Hilda Beatrice Russell (d. 18 Apr 1913), dau. of Thomas Gregory Russell, of Christchurch, New Zealand
mar. (2)
22 Jan 1916 Elsa Andvord (d. 21 Oct 1963), dau. of Richard Andvord, of Oslo, Norway
died
20 Aug 1957
created
12 Nov 1945 Baron Mountevans, of Chelsea in the County of London
suc. by
son by second wife
note
Rear Admiral Commanding Royal Australian Navy 1929-31; Regional Commissioner for London Defence Area 1939-45
Richard Andvord [Evans], 2nd Baron Mountevans
born
27 Aug 1918
mar.
6 Sep 1940 Deirdre Grace O'Connell (d. 16 Sep 1997), dau. of John O'Connell, of Buxton House, Buxton Hill, co. Cork
children
1. Hon (Edward Patrick) Broke Andvord Evans, later 3rd Baron Mountevans
2. Hon Jeffrey Richard de Corban Evans, later 4th Baron Mountevans
1. Hon Lucinda Mary Deirdre Evans (b. 8 Jan 1951), mar. 1980 John E Hooper
died
12 Dec 1974
suc. by
son
(Edward Patrick) Broke Andvord [Evans], 3rd Baron Mountevans
born
1 Feb 1943
mar.
20 Jul 1974 Johanna Maria Keyzer, dau. of Antonius Franciscus Keyzer, of The Hague, The Netherlands
died
21 Dec 2014
suc. by
brother
Jeffrey Richard de Corban [Evans]. 4th Baron Mountevans
born
13 May 1948
mar.
1 Jul 1972 Hon Juliet Wilson (b. 29 Sep 1950), only dau. of Richard John McMoran [Wilson], 2nd Baron Moran, by his wife Shirley Rowntree Harris, dau. of George James Harris MC, of Bossall Hall, co. York
children
1. Hon Alexander Richard Andvord Evans (b. 23 Jul 1975)
2. Hon Julian James Rowntree Evans (b. 20 Sep 1977)
